Information integrity verification. MD5 is commonly used to verify the integrity of information or info. By comparing the MD5 hash of a downloaded file using a regarded, reliable hash, people can affirm which the file hasn't been altered or corrupted through transmission.

Set Output Sizing: Regardless of the enter measurement, MD5 always generates a hard and fast-size 128-bit hash benefit. The output measurement simplifies its use in various programs that need a steady hash duration.
